About Marley
Older lady looking for love...
Experienced Owner Preferred
Open To Meet Kids (10yrs+)
Suitable For Part Time or
Work From Home
Must Be Only Dog
Affectionate & Curious
Approx. 26kg
Are you ready to welcome Marley into your heart and home? She's eagerly waiting for her forever family, and with your love and care, she'll become the perfect companion for life.
About: Marley is a special girl with a unique personality. She's friendly, affectionate, and curious, making her an ideal companion for anyone looking to add a furry friend to their home.
Ideal Home: Whether your household is bustling with activity or enjoys a calm and quiet atmosphere, Marley is adaptable to any lifestyle. She's suitable for families, couples, or individuals, and her affectionate nature will make her a beloved member of your home.
Marley enjoys both indoor and outdoor environments, but she leans towards the cozy side. A yard of any size will make her happy, as long as it's securely fenced to keep her safe during her outdoor adventures.
Family: Marley is open to meeting kids aged 10 years and up. Reason for this is because she loves to shower everyone with kisses & will jump up to do so. This excitement jump may knock small children over, although she doesn’t mean to do it.
We do know that Marley lives with small children in her previous home, so she is used to them being around her.
She is suitable for part-time workers or people who work from home.
Furry Friends: Marley is at her best as the only dog in the home. She's not a fan of canine companions and prefers to be the centre of attention. Rest assured, with Marley as your only pet, you'll have her undivided love & attention.
Due to her high prey drive she is unsuitable to be rehomed into an environment where there are cats or pocket pets.
Work: Marley is a quick learner who already knows her name, & “sit” and “down” commands. While she's a sweet and friendly girl, she could benefit from post-adoption training to enhance her calmness around people.
Training would be with a professional or at home. Marley is also treat motivated & is willing to work for them.
We always recommend post-adoption training whether it be at home or with a professional. Training doesn’t have to be a chore – it can be a fun experience for you both, it doesn’t have to take long & is a great way for you to bond with your new pal.
Play: For active individuals or families, Marley is the perfect exercise companion. She thrives on daily walks and activities, requiring approximately 20-60 minutes of exercise per day. Whether you're a fitness enthusiast or enjoy leisurely strolls, Marley is ready to join you.
When it comes to walks, Marley tends to pull because she LOVES to be out exploring, we recommend using a martingale for added comfort & control. Our knowledgeable staff is available to assist you with any questions or concerns about this simple and effective walking accessory.
Marley prefers human interaction over toys.
Post-Adoption Life: With all animals it’s important to understand that going into a new environment with new people may not be as seamless as we want it to be. It’s important to know that these animals have unknown histories - most are left in the shelter by their owners. The information we have is from observing the animal’s behaviours & reactions to certain stimuli whilst in our care. Adopted animals can take up to 3 months to properly decompress from post-shelter life & a lot of behaviours & quirks may surface during this time. All that we ask is that their new owners have an open mind & are patient.

The adoption fee for dogs covers C3 vaccination, health check, heartworm testing, desexing, micro-chipping, and registration.
The adoption fee for cats covers F3 vaccination, health check, desexing, micro-chipping, and registration.
